This is such a baffling image because it's AI, but it wholesale lifted a real photo and added an extra leg to the springtail!? The original image was photographed by Andy Murray:
Tumblr media
Why would you fake an image of something that is already a real creature?? It's weird. I can only assume the person was trying to make the bug look "cuter" by ironing out its wrinkles? Well. They don't deserve its precious love handles.
On a more serious note, as someone who is an entomologist, it infuriates me seeing how many fake invertebrate images there are online, because it's going to make ID so much harder for people if they want to look up a bug they found in their garden.

[Siren wailing]... Big pink hawkmoth season is upon us. I repeat, big pink hawkmoth season. This is not a drill.
This is an elephant hawkmoth, warming up its wings & taking off. It's caterpillars are also magnificent chonks, and they eat rosebay willow herb (AKA fireweed in the US I think?) This is a perfect reason to do less weeding. Keep some weeds, get big pink hawkmoths like this one.

I'm so pleased to have done this commemorative illustration of a Dark-eyed Junco pondering a tiny world full of bugs and red clover in celebration of Graham Montgomery's successful Ph.D. defense. His work involves examination of insect declines in Tennessee's Great Smoky Mountains, and the potential impacts of those declines on birds.
